COP ‘SCHAZA’ FOUND DEAD, FLOATING IN RIVER

MBABANE – The corpse found floating in a river at Buka has been confirmed to be missing cop, ‘Schaza’.


‘Schaza’s real name is Mduduzi Matsebula and was recently involved in a car accident while driving Chief Justice Bheki Maphalala’s vehicle, about two weeks ago.


Suspicions are to the effect that he might have been murdered as his body was found tied with laces from his own sweater. He was also found without his shoes and reports were that his nose and mouth were missing.


Matsebula, who was a popular figure was reported missing on Friday by his wife, and soon after, a search for him ensued. Police tried in vain to find him throughout the weekend until they received a report which that there was corpse which was found floating in a river at Buka and no one seemed to know who had disposed it there.


Police thereafter, issued an announcement for people who may know the person who was found dead, to come forth for identification purposes. It was later established that the corpse was that of  Matsebula.
News of his demise was confirmed by Superintendent Khulani Mamba, the Chief Police Information and Communications Officer, in an interview yesterday.


Mamba did not rule out possibilities of Matsebula being murdered, but added that they were thoroughly investigating the matter.
“What will help us now is a post-mortem which will inform us if he was killed and dumped in the river or if his cause of death was drowning,” Mamba said.
